

Common Guinea Pig Health Problems

Guinea Pigs actually don't have a lot of health issues, but when they do, it can be serious.
Colds
Colds usually occur in Guinea
Pigs who live in a damp or drafty environment. Signs of a cold are a
runny nose, ruffled coat, coughing or diarrhea. If these symptoms
occur, take the Cavy to a vet right away.
Fur Loss
Fur Loss usually has something
to do with an inadequate diet. Feeding your Cavy a wider variety of
veggies may cure this problem.
Internal Parasites
Intestinal parasites include
tapeworms and roundworms, and can be very dangerous. Symptoms include
weight loss and diarrhea. For this, take your Cavy to a vet.
Lice and Fleas
Lice and Fleas are common
issues among Guinea Pigs. Symptoms include itching, biting, and bald
patches. You can try using a flea or lice spray (made for Guinea Pigs), or you can just take your Cavy to the vet.
